USDT is a stablecoin issued by Tether Limited on various blockchain networks (like Ethereum, TRON, and BNB Chain). It is not a Proof-of-Work (PoW) cryptocurrency like Bitcoin or Litecoin, meaning new USDT tokens are not created by solving computational puzzles. Instead, new USDT is minted when users deposit physical fiat fiat currency into Tether’s reserves.
